Multidisciplinary Assessments (MDA)

Our consultant-led MDA offers a clear and compassionate understanding of a child or young person’s emotional, developmental, and relational needs. Each assessment is personalised, combining a range of evidence-based psychological questionnaires with two specialist assessments chosen to match the family’s goals and questions. Depending on the child’s age and presentation, this may include:

  • Story Stem Assessment. Exploring emotional themes through storytelling and play.
  • Adolescent attachment interview.
  • Occupational Therapy (OT) assessment. Understanding sensory and functional needs.
  • Language and communication profile. Assessing understanding and expression in the context of attachment and trauma.
  • MIMs Adolescent Attachment Interview. Exploring relationships and attachment patterns.
  • Executive functioning assessment. Understanding attention, planning, and self-regulation.
  • Learning assessment. Identifying cognitive strengths, processing styles, and areas for support.

Every assessment is completed within the context of attachment, trauma, and neurodevelopment, offering a truly holistic picture of a child or young person’s experiences and potential. This process helps families move forward with confidence, understanding what is driving behaviour, what’s going well, and what support will make the biggest difference.

 

Therapeutic Interventions

EPIC offers a wide range of individual, dyadic and family-based therapies that may be recommended following a multidisciplinary assessment. We have dedicated therapeutic spaces including clinic rooms, sensory rooms, an occupational therapy gym with sensory integration therapy equipment, and a creative therapies room. Therapies include:

  • Sensory Integration Therapy. Improving the way the nervous system receives and interprets sensory messages, enhancing motor and behavioural responses.
  • Creative Therapies (Play, Art, Drama). Using artistic/expressive activities to explore emotions, thoughts and experiences.
  • Trauma Focused Therapies including EMDR. Helping children and young people to heal from traumatic experiences and other distressing life events.
  • Child Psychodynamic Psychotherapy. Understanding the unconscious processes that influence behaviour and emotions.
  • Systemic (Family)Therapy. Understanding and addressing the dynamics within family relationships.
  • NVR (Non Violent Resolution). Focussing on parenting of children/young people with very challenging behaviours.
  • Theraplay. A structured form of play therapy to enhance the attachment between children and their caregivers.
  • Dyadic Developmental Psychotherapy (DDP). An attachment focussed therapy to help children and families heal from trauma and attachment issues.
